I have an aluminium double glazed door that has dropped slightly and is dragging in the lower corner opposite the hinges.

I can't see how to adjust these hinges. Under the black dust caps there is just a black plastic piece with a small round hole: no hex or screw. Is it possible to adjust these? If so, how? If not, how can I stop the door sticking?

Update: the door frame is a single metal frame. The hinges each screw into a steel plate which is free to slide up and down inside the frame when the screws are loosened. The black plastic is just separate pieces of clip-on cover.

As requested : Is the black plastic thing a block that the screws are in? You may be able to loosen all of them (not just 1 hinge) slide the door up and tighten them. Strut clamps work this way it would be that or adding a new shim under each pin as those may have worn.
